About FRESH//
FRESH is a biennial fundraising exhibition that celebrates the incredible creative output across North Carolina, while demystifying the typical art jurying process.
For the month of October, ALL 250+ submissions of original artwork by artists from the Mountains to the Coast will be on view in Galleries 1 + 2. This year, our juror, Jessica Orzulak, Associate Curator of the Asheville Art Museum, will review all of the works in person and choose pieces for a juried exhibition. The final juried selection will represent a diverse cross section of the imaginative, thought-provoking and skilled art that is being created across our state today.
